Adresse du peuple belge, à S. M. l'empereur.
A Londres [i.e. London].
Chez Owen, 1793.
First edition.
8vo.
8pp. Uncut and unstitched, as issued. Light spotting.
The fourth known copy of the sole edition of, French Royalist political agent in exile, Claude-François vicomte de Rivarol's (1762-1848) impassioned address to the Emperor and people of Belgium warning of the threat to the religion and constitution of that nation posed by the rise of the French Republic (who had recently annexed the country following a period of occupation) and the feared proliferation of their revolutionary values occasioned by the ongoing War of the First Coalition.
ESTC records copies at three locations (BL, Oireachtas, and Oxford).
